INGREDIENTS
1
package (16 ounces) hot roll mix plus ingredients to prepare mix
1
egg white
2
teaspoons water
2
tablespoons
each assorted coatings: coarse salt, sesame seeds, poppy seeds, dried oregano
PREPARATION:
- Prepare hot roll mix according to package directions.
- Preheat oven to 375°F. Spray baking sheets with nonstick cooking spray; set aside.
- Divide dough equally into 16 pieces; roll each piece with hands to form rope, 7 to 10 inches long. Place on prepared cookie sheets; form into desired shape (hearts, wreaths, pretzels, snails, loops, etc.).
- Beat egg white and water in small bowl until foamy. Brush onto dough shapes; sprinkle each shape with 1-1/2 teaspoons of one coating.
- Bake 15 minutes or until golden brown. Serve warm or at room temperature.
Cheese Twists
Omit coatings. Prepare dough and roll into ropes as directed. Place ropes on lightly floured surface. Roll out, or pat, each rope into rectangle, 1/4 inch thick. Sprinkle each rectangle with about 1 tablespoon shredded Cheddar or other flavor cheese. Fold each rectangle lengthwise in half; twist into desired shape. Bake as directed.
Fruit Twists
Omit coatings. Prepare dough and roll into ropes as directed. Place ropes on lightly floured surface. Roll out, or pat, each rope into rectangle, 1/4 inch thick; brush each rectangle with about 1 teaspoon spreadable fruit or preserves. Fold each rectangle lengthwise in half; twist into desired shape. Bake as directed.
